UNM Hedge Fund Activity: Q3 2025 in Review

672 of the 7,619 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Unum (UNM) for Q3 2025, worth a combined $10.4B — down 16% from $12.3B a quarter earlier.

Sellers outnumbered buyers: 107 funds closed out of UNM and 55 opened new positions — a net loss of 52 holders — while 302 trimmed existing stakes and 208 added.

The largest buyer was Allianz Asset Management, adding an estimated $73.4M. The largest seller was BlackRock, cutting an estimated $65.8M.
